Часто задаваемые вопросы | Aspose.Font для Java
В: Какова основная функциональность решения Aspose.Font API?
О: Aspose.Font for Java предоставляет разработчикам обширную библиотеку для управления шрифтами. Он легко обрабатывает различные форматы шрифтов, включая TrueType, CFF, OpenType и Type1.
В: Какие форматы поддерживает Aspose.Font?
О: На данный момент Aspose.Font поддерживает форматы шрифтов TTF, WOFF, WOFF2, Type 1, CFF, TCC, OpenType и EOT в качестве входных данных и TTF, WOFF, WOFF2 и SVG в качестве выходных данных.
В: Как конвертировать шрифты с помощью Aspose.Font для Java?
А: Это очень просто. Вам нужно сделать всего три шага!
- Откройте шрифт, используя метод Open().
- Укажите параметры вывода формата шрифта.
- Преобразуйте шрифт с помощью метода SaveToFormat() и передайте WOFF как FontSavingFormats.
Дополнительные примеры можно найти в руководствах
Конвертация.
В: Как загрузить шрифты с помощью Aspose.Font для Java?
О: Существует четыре способа загрузки шрифтов:
- С помощью объекта java.io.File
- Без объекта FontFileDefinition, с передачей FileSystemStreamSource непосредственно в FontDefinition.
- С помощью переменной типа byte[] и с использованием объекта типа ByteContentStreamSource.
- С помощью объекта типа FileSystemStreamSource.
Чтобы лучше понять функциональность, посетите руководства
Как загрузить шрифты?.
В: Какие функции управления и анализа шрифтов предоставляет Aspose.Font для Java?
О: Решение позволяет вам:
- Загрузка шрифтов с диска
- Загрузка потока файлов шрифтов
- Чтение информации о шрифте
- Прочитайте информацию о глифах и метриках.
- Обнаружение латинских символов
- Извлечение встроенной информации о лицензировании
- Отрисовка текста выбранным шрифтом.
- Сохраните обновленные файлы шрифтов.
- Конвертировать шрифты в другой формат
В: Могут ли пользователи видеть, как выглядят шрифты, прежде чем применять их?
О: Aspose.Font позволяет настраивать внешний вид текста с помощью таких функций, как лигатуры и расширенные стили OpenType. Изучите эти функции в нашем онлайн-приложении
онлайн-приложение для просмотра шрифтов или узнайте, как легко интегрировать их в свои проекты.
В: Поддерживает ли Aspose.Font for Java лицензирование шрифтов и управление правами?
О: У шрифтов, как и у любого программного обеспечения, есть правила использования. Некоторые из них можно использовать бесплатно, но для многих требуется лицензия. Не беспокойтесь о путанице в авторских правах! Aspose.Font делает это просто.
Наши расширенные функции извлекают информацию о лицензировании шрифтов, предоставляя вам наиболее надежные данные о том, как вы можете использовать шрифт. Больше никаких догадок – только четкая информация, которая поможет вам не беспокоиться о ваших проектах.
В: Как получить лицензию на Aspose.Font для Java?
О: Самый простой способ применить лицензию — поместить файл лицензии в ту же папку, что и файл Aspose.Font.jar, и указать только имя файла без пути.
1
2 com.aspose.pub.License license = new com.aspose.pub.License();
3
4 license.setLicense("Aspose.Pub.Java.lic");
В: Могу ли я использовать Aspose.Font для C++ для извлечения метаданных файла шрифта?
О: Существует кроссплатформенное приложение для метаданных шрифтов. Оно позволяет глубоко погружаться в суть дела и раскрывать такие детали, как:
- Название и семейство шрифта
- Дизайнер и производитель
- Лицензирование и авторские права
- Описание и версия
Но это еще не все. Это приложение позволяет вам даже редактировать отдельные данные для некоторых полей, предоставляя вам больше контроля над управлением шрифтами.
В: Каковы системные требования Aspose.Font для Java?
О: Перейдите на страницу
Системные требования, чтобы получить актуальную информацию об операционных системах и средах разработки, необходимых для работы Aspose.Font for Java.
В: Предоставляет ли Aspose.Font for Java доступ к глифам?
О: Используя этот API, вы можете получить доступ к отдельным символам (глифам) внутри шрифта и их соответствующим показателям (размеру, положению и т. д.).
Доступ к глифам шрифтов определяется интерфейсом IGlyphAccessor, который определяет функциональные возможности для получения указанных идентификаторов и глифов.
В: Могу ли я попробовать Aspose.Font для Java перед покупкой?
О: Да, вы можете легко загрузить Решение для ознакомительных целей. Ознакомительная версия Aspose.Font (без указанной лицензии) обеспечивает полную функциональность продукта, за исключением некоторых
оценочных ограничений.
В: Где я могу получить помощь, если возникнут какие-либо проблемы с Решением?
О: Перейдите на
Форум Aspose для получения ответов или добавьте новую тему по своей проблеме, если вы не нашли тему, подходящую для вашей проблемы.
В: Как решение Aspose.Font API обеспечивает кроссплатформенную совместимость?
О: Решение Aspose.Font API разработано таким образом, чтобы быть независимым от платформы, что позволяет разработчикам создавать функциональные возможности, связанные со шрифтами, которые согласованно работают в различных операционных системах и средах.